Output ecb84ccb6254e19b29474f9bf897933c5218244958b4ad3b42ef6e7321abec49:0
- value
- 42548161
- script pubkey
- OP_0 OP_PUSHBYTES_20 d58b3aef8653fc2d0566fea9c684da52a222aff1
- address
- bc1q6k9n4mux207z6ptxl65udpx6223z9tl3r78l7r
- transaction
- ecb84ccb6254e19b29474f9bf897933c5218244958b4ad3b42ef6e7321abec49